Output 93da20396f332ce57f05c320a632818d56ec3bdf6196007caf419c2fdaa1a0f1:1

value
527
script pubkey
OP_0 OP_PUSHBYTES_20 d08e3705c8d488dffedd42b83b76b5e551769303
address
bc1q6z8rwpwg6jydllkag2urka44u4ghdycrqhay0e
transaction
93da20396f332ce57f05c320a632818d56ec3bdf6196007caf419c2fdaa1a0f1
spent
true